Bangladeshi workers\\\' death in Saudi fire incident

May 15, 2014 00:00:00


Ten Bangladeshi workers died in a fire incident in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ia. Two Indian nationals also died in the same incident. The fire swept through a furniture factory. The families, losing their beloved members, are in problems as many of the victims went to Saudi Arabia to change their fates but now they have lost everything. I hope the Expatriate Welfare Ministry will adequately compensate the families of the deceased workers as their untimely death have brought serious misfortune to their families as many of them were sole bread earners of their families. The government should introduce an insurance system for the people go abroad for work so that their families are not financially unprotected if anything bad happen to them.

The kingdom of Saudi Arabia always welcomes Bangladeshi labour force as they are diligent and hard working. Many Bangladeshis changed their luck by dint of their hard work and honesty in Saudi Arabia, a lucrative destination for the Bangladeshi workforce. I hope the government will protect the interest of the expatriates. We must not forget our economy owes big time to the expatriates as they play a big role in rolling our economy and making it robust. It is high time we stand beside the victims of the fire incident and express our solidarity with our words and actions.
